Fumes here is your team. I want to start by saying that these two don't have much synergy together. They are just two strong walbreakers that don't do much for each other so I took a simple approach in trying to make them work on Sticky Web. I'm going to provide a second version where I replace Alolan Marowak because I think that slot would be better off with something else.
This is a rather simple build. Ribombee as the Sticky Web setter that helps with the Noivern matchup. Lilburr recommended Roost because Krookodile and Zarude can be rather annoying. I gave Lycanroc-D Iron Head because it helps with the Sylveon and Galarian Weezing matchup. Noivern improves the matchup against stuff like Keldeo and gives you a Ground immunity, which your core hates. Cobalion is the SR setter. Chople Berry helps with opposing Lycanroc-D. Finally, you needed removal because Alolan Marowak mandates that. Tsareena does just that and helps against bulky Water-types. Triple Axel is there to lure and remove Noivern and Knock Off because you need to cripple Ghost-types. This team doesn't appreciate Doublade that much, but with how little synergy and defensive utility your choices provide there isn't an easy way to fully remedy that.
I'm sharing this version where I replace Alolan Marowak because I really like it and I think the team works a lot smoother. I replaced Alolan Marowak with Incineroar, which keeps your Fire-type wallbreaker but eases the matchup against Doublade. It also gives you a secondary Zarude check. Mimkyu over Noivern keeps the Ghost-type that could deter Rapid Spin but its a much better abuser on webs. Disguise is really valuable in helping keep some problematic sweepers in check. Araquanid over Ribombee because I want to have a Pokemon that resists Ground, checks Keldeo, and helps break Galarian Weezing and Sylveon better. The Speed EVs make you faster than most offensive Galarian Weezing but you can run less for uninvested base 60s. Finally, with removal no longer being mandatory-you can afford to drop Tsareena. Sylveon is a great abuser of Sticky Web that helps pressure Fighting-types + gives another Noivern check. I went with a three Attacks set because you can pressure Galarian Weezing and Tentacruel better. Calm Mind also lets it pressure bulky Water-types for you. The item of choice is up to you, Pixie Plate lets it hit harder while Leftovers gives you passive recovery that you lack otherwise. A set with Substitute or RestoChesto can be considered if you prefer.
Lycanroc-D is currently being suspect tested so you may only get 2 weeks worth of usage out of these teams so sorry about that. If it is banned then you could potentially make it Rocks Terrakion over Lycanroc and play around with the Steel-type in the Cobalion slot.
TetsuwanAtom here is your team around Ninetales and Virizion.
I had to make changes to your sets because they just aren't optimal enough. It looks like you wanted some kind of Semi Sun core but it really hinders there capabilities. Personally, Ninetales is much better as a standalone NP user with Heavy-Duty Boots. I made it Scorching Sands because you can still pressure Chandy and Alowak but it gives you coverage to beat Tentacruel and Incineroar more reliably. SD Virizion is a lot worse than using a mixed set so I changed it to so. Virizion getting the Synthesis boost in Sun is good enough to warrant Solar Blade imo. Rhyperior gives you a Noivern and Mimikyu check and SR setter. Megahorn is for Zarude and Celebi. Doublade gives you a check to Lycanroc-D and Terrakion. It's a sweeper that appreciates your wallbreaking core. Noivern gives you Speed control alongside Doublade's priority and a check to Keldeo. I needed to put Defog on this because Roserade Spike stacking was annoying. Finally, AV Galarian Slowbro gives you a check to Sylveon and Noivern. It also helps out with some Fighting-types like Keldeo. The team doesn't have a Ghost resist so you have to play smart around most of them. Chandy, Doublade, and Alowak every mon has coverage to threaten. The main one is Polteageist where you need to keep Doublade alive to revenge kill it with Shadow Sneak.
